Description

4-Hydroxy-2,2-dimethyl-6-(trifluoromethyl)-2H-1,4-benzothiazin-3(4H)-one is a high-purity, fluorinated benzothiazinone derivative of significant interest in advanced chemical synthesis. This compound matters as a versatile and sophisticated building block, offering a unique trifluoromethyl-substituted heterocyclic scaffold that is crucial for developing novel materials and bioactive molecules. It is primarily needed by research and development chemists in the pharmaceutical and agrochemical industries for creating new active ingredients, as well as by material scientists exploring advanced organic electronic components.

Application

  • Pharmaceutical Intermediate: A key synthon in the research and development of new drug candidates, particularly for central nervous system (CNS) and anti-infective agents.
  • Agrochemical Research: Serves as a core structure for designing novel herbicides, fungicides, and insecticides with enhanced activity and environmental profile.
  • Material Science Precursor: Used in the synthesis of specialty polymers and organic semiconductors where the trifluoromethyl group imparts desirable electronic and stability properties.
  • Chemical Biology Probe: Employed in academic and industrial research to study enzyme mechanisms or as a fluorescent tag due to its benzothiazinone core.
  • Organic Synthesis Building Block: Provides a rigid, functionalized heterocycle for constructing complex molecular architectures in medicinal and process chemistry.

Basic Information

Product Name 4-Hydroxy-2,2-dimethyl-6-(trifluoromethyl)-2H-1,4-benzothiazin-3(4H)-one
CAS No. 4875-09-6
Molecular Formula C11H10F3NO2S
Molecular Weight 277.26 g/mol
Synonyms 4-Hydroxy-2,2-dimethyl-6-(trifluoromethyl)-2H-1,4-benzothiazin-3-one; 6-(Trifluoromethyl)-4-hydroxy-2,2-dimethyl-2H-1,4-benzothiazin-3(4H)-one; 2H-1,4-Benzothiazin-3(4H)-one, 4-hydroxy-2,2-dimethyl-6-(trifluoromethyl)-; 4-Hydroxy-2,2-dimethyl-6-trifluoromethyl-1,4-benzothiazin-3-one; Trifluoromethyl benzothiazinone derivative; CAS 4875-09-6

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at controlled room temperature (15-25°C). Keep away from strong oxidizing agents and incompatible materials.
